解决MetaMask无法自定义RPC的问题:详尽指南与常见

                    发布时间:2024-10-26 04:18:49
                    ### 引言 MetaMask是一款广泛应用的加密钱包,旨在为用户提供与不同区块链网络的交互功能。虽然MetaMask默认支持多个主流网络(如以太坊和币安智能链),但有时用户可能希望连接到其他自定义RPC网络,以便访问特定的区块链应用或服务。然而,使用自定义RPC连接时,用户可能遇到诸多问题,比如MetaMask无法保存自定义RPC设置。这篇文章将探讨如何解决这些问题,并为您提供全面的指导。 ### 自定义RPC的重要性

                    自定义RPC(Remote Procedure Call)是指通过MetaMask等钱包与特定区块链网络的连接方式。通过使用自定义RPC,用户可以接入那些不在默认列表中的网络,如一些小型但活跃的链。这对于开发者和希望进行多样化投资的用户而言尤为重要,因为它允许他们灵活地访问不同的链、DApp(去中心化应用)和DeFi(去中心化金融)服务。

                    MetaMask用户在添加自定义RPC时,通常需要输入网络名称、RPC URL、链ID、币符号等信息。对于频繁使用的网络,这也可以提高交易处理的效率。所以,正确设置自定义RPC是帮助用户进行数字货币交易、DApp互动及其他区块链操作的基础。

                    ### 第一部分:MetaMask自定义RPC设置指南 #### 步骤一:打开MetaMask

                    首先,确保您已经安装并设置好MetaMask扩展程序或移动应用。在启动MetaMask后,您需要登录到自己的钱包账户。如果您还没有创建新钱包,按照屏幕上的提示创建一个新钱包并写下助记词,确保妥善保管。

                    #### 步骤二:访问网络设置

                    登录后,点击MetaMask页面顶部的网络名称(通常显示为“Ethereum Mainnet”),这将打开一个网络选择视图。在这里,您将看到已连接的网络列表,以及一个“自定义RPC”选项。

                    #### 步骤三:添加自定义RPC

                    选择“自定义RPC”选项后,您将进入填写RPC信息的界面。在这里您需要填写以下信息:

                    • 网络名称:为您要添加的网络命名,例如“Polygon”或“Arbitrum”。
                    • RPC URL:输入所需网络的RPC地址,确保该链接是有效的。
                    • 链ID:每个链都有一个唯一的ID,您可以在相应的链文档中找到。
                    • 币符号:输入该链使用的代币符号,如“MATIC”或“BNB”。
                    • 区块浏览器URL(可选):如果该网络有对应的区块浏览器,您可以输入它的链接,提供更方便的区块查询功能。
                    #### 步骤四:完成设置

                    填写完所有需要的信息后,点击“保存”按钮。如果没有输入错误,MetaMask会将新网络添加到可用网络列表中。之后,您即可切换到该网络,进行区块链操作。

                    ### 常见问题 #### MetaMask无法保存自定义RPC

                    问题描述

                    有些用户在添加自定义RPC时发现,即使正确填写了所有信息,MetaMask依然无法保存这些设置。这种情况可能会给用户带来很大困扰,影响他们的操作方便性。

                    解决方案

                    1. **检查网络连接**:首先确认您的网络连接稳定。MetaMask在保存信息时需要与其服务器进行通信,网络不稳定可能导致保存失败。

                    2. **更新MetaMask**:确保您的MetaMask扩展程序或应用是最新版本。不定期的更新可能会修复某些bug。您可以在Chrome或Firefox扩展商店检查更新,或直接去MetaMask官方网站下载最新版本。

                    3. **清除浏览器缓存**:在某些情况下,浏览器的缓存和cookies可能导致MetaMask出现问题。尝试清除浏览器的缓存,再重新打开MetaMask并尝试保存RPC。

                    4. **重新安装MetaMask**:如果以上方法仍无效,您可以考虑卸载并重新安装MetaMask。在卸载之前,确保您已备份助记词和私钥,免得数据丢失。

                    5. **检查权限设置**:部分情况下,浏览器的隐私或安全设置可能限制了MetaMask的功能。请调整您的浏览器权限设置以允许MetaMask正常工作。

                    6. **使用其它浏览器**:如果仍无法解决,尝试在不同的浏览器(如Firefox, Chrome, Brave等)上安装MetaMask。这将有助于排除浏览器特定的问题。

                    ### 如何使用自定义RPC进行交易?

                    交易流程

                    在MetaMask中添加自定义RPC后,您就可以利用该网络进行多种交易。以下为使用自定义RPC进行交易的步骤:

                    #### 步骤一:切换网络

                    在完成自定义RPC设置后,您需要在MetaMask中切换到新添加的网络。在网络名称部分选择您的自定义RPC,确保在进行交易时选择正确的网络。

                    #### 步骤二:连接DApp

                    一旦连接到了自定义RPC网络,您可以访问相应的DApp。例如,如果您通过MetaMask连接到Polygon网络,可以访问Polygon上运行的去中心化交易所(DEX)或其他DApp。在DApp界面,通常会有连接钱包的选项,点击它并授权MetaMask连接。

                    #### 步骤三:执行交易

                    完成连接后,您可以开始进行交易。根据不同DApp,交易的具体流程可能会有所不同,但通常包括以下几个步骤:

                    • 选择交易对:选择您想进行交易的代币,例如USDC和MATIC。
                    • 输入交易数量:输入您想要交换的代币数量,DApp会自动计算出您将获得的其他币种数量。
                    • 确认交易:检查交易详情,确保信息无误后,点击确认交易。MetaMask将弹出窗口显示交易详情,并请求您确认。
                    • 签署交易:在MetaMask中批准交易。您需要签名交易,这是一种确保交易安全的方式。
                    #### 步骤四:查看交易状态

                    交易完成后,您可以通过MetaMask查看您的资产变化或在链上浏览器中查看交易状态,确保交易已经被确认。

                    注意事项

                    1. **交易费用**:使用自定义RPC进行交易时,务必要查看Gas费用。各网络的交易费用可能会有所不同,务必确保您的钱包中有足够的代币用于支付费用。

                    2. **网络稳定性**:一些小型网络的稳定性可能不如主流网络,请务必关注交易状况,必要时联系相关的技术支持。

                    3. **合约交互风险**:在与不知名DApp交互时,要提高警惕,确保其合约地址是正确的,以免遭受诈骗。

                    ### 如何解决网络连接问题?

                    问题描述

                    用户在使用MetaMask与自定义RPC进行操作时,可能会遇到网络连接不稳定或完全无法连接的情况。此时,您会在MetaMask界面看到“无法连接到网络”的提示。

                    解决方案

                    1. **验证RPC URL**:首先,检查您输入的RPC URL是否正确。错误的地址会直接导致MetaMask无法连接。通过官方文档或社区确认该链的RPC地址。

                    2. **检查链的健康状况**:某些小型或新兴区块链可能会因为节点数量少、网络维护不善等问题而变得不稳定。您可以查阅该链的社区或官方渠道,查看是否有公告或维护信息。

                    3. **使用备用节点**:如果您发现当前的RPC URL无法连接,可以尝试替换成该链的备用节点。文学资料或社区论坛上通常会分享多个RPC节点以供用户使用。

                    4. **查看网络配置**:请确保您的网络配置没有问题。使用VPN或代理服务时,有时可能会与MetaMask或相关链的连接设定冲突,尝试停用相关服务并重新连接。

                    5. **检查本地设备设置**:如果您使用的是移动设备,则需检查系统设置,确保MetaMask对应的应用获得所有必要的权限,包括网络访问权限。

                    6. **使用社群帮助**:如果排除了以上原因而问题依旧,您可以到MetaMask的官方社区、Telegram或Discord等渠道寻求帮助。许多开发者和用户都乐意提供相关建议和解决方案。

                    ### 结论 通过上述详尽的指南,用户可以有效地解决MetaMask中自定义RPC设置和连接的问题。无论是进行交易还是添加自定义网络,这些步骤和建议都能够为你提供的最大便利。掌握MetaMask的使用技巧,将帮助您更好地融入加密货币和区块链的世界。希望这篇文章能够帮助您顺利使用MetaMask,享受数字资产管理带来的乐趣与便利。
                    分享 :
                              author

                              tpwallet

                              T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                  相关新闻

                                  标题MetaMask能存比特币吗?
                                  2024-09-14
                                  标题MetaMask能存比特币吗?

                                  引言 在数字货币日益普及的时代,越来越多的人开始考虑如何安全且方便地存储他们的数字资产。在这个过程中,各...

                                  完整指南:如何安全导出
                                  2024-10-21
                                  完整指南:如何安全导出

                                  在这个数字货币迅速发展的时代,MetaMask作为一种深受欢迎的以太坊钱包和去中心化应用程序(dApp)浏览器,吸引了...

                                  探索小狐钱包:数字资产
                                  2024-08-27
                                  探索小狐钱包:数字资产

                                  一、小狐钱包简介 随着数字资产的不断发展,越来越多的人开始关注如何高效、安全地管理自己的加密货币及其他数...

                                  如何在小狐钱包中添加S
                                  2024-10-09
                                  如何在小狐钱包中添加S

                                  随着加密货币市场的快速发展和多样性,以下诸如以太坊、比特币等主流币种已经无法满足所有用户的需求。用户开...